Tackling organised immigration crime remains a key priority for the NCA and we are dedicating more effort and resource than ever before.
These extra officers will play a key role in that, with the NCA currently leading around 70 investigations into the highest harm people smuggling and trafficking groups.

📕NEW REPORT - PRISONS IN WALES📕
The number of people rough sleeping following release from prison has more than trebled in Wales, new figures from Cardiff University’s Wales Governance Centre show...

'Policing Yesterday, Today, Tomorrow: The View from South Wales', edited by Martin Innes, Trudy Lowe, and Gareth Madge is available now.
Through the lens of South Wales Police, this title reflects upon the changing role of the police in society.
